What Makes A Small Parts Counting Machine Ideal For Precision Assembly?

Small parts counting machines are an essential tool for precision assembly in manufacturing and production environments. These machines are designed to accurately count and sort small components, such as screws, bolts, nuts, washers, and other tiny parts that are used in various assembly processes. Choosing the right small parts counting machine is crucial for ensuring the efficiency and accuracy of the assembly process. In this article, we will explore the key features that make a small parts counting machine ideal for precision assembly.

Accurate Counting and Sorting Capabilities

One of the most important features of a small parts counting machine is its ability to accurately count and sort small components. Precision assembly requires exact quantities of each part, and a reliable counting machine can ensure that the correct number of parts is available for the assembly process. Whether it's a batch of screws for a particular product or a set of electronic components for a circuit board, the machine must be capable of delivering precise counts every time. Advanced optical sensors and high-speed counting technology are essential for achieving accurate counting and sorting capabilities.

The importance of accurate counting and sorting cannot be overstated in precision assembly. A small error in the quantity of parts can lead to production delays, rework, or even product defects. Therefore, the small parts counting machine must be able to handle a wide range of small components with varying shapes, sizes, and materials. Additionally, the machine should have the ability to detect and eliminate duplicates or miscounts to ensure the integrity of the assembly process.

Flexibility and Versatility

Small parts counting machines come in various configurations and designs to accommodate different types of small components and production requirements. The ideal counting machine for precision assembly should offer flexibility and versatility to handle a wide range of parts and assembly processes. This includes the ability to count and sort different types of small components, such as nuts, bolts, washers, electronic components, and more. Moreover, the machine should be adaptable to changes in the production line and capable of accommodating new parts or assembly requirements.

Versatility is also essential for accommodating different batch sizes and production volumes. Whether it's a small batch production or a high-volume manufacturing line, the counting machine should be able to adapt to varying production demands without sacrificing accuracy and speed. This level of flexibility can significantly improve the efficiency of the assembly process and minimize downtime during product changeovers or production adjustments.

Fast and Efficient Operation

Another critical factor that makes a small parts counting machine ideal for precision assembly is its speed and efficiency. In a high-paced manufacturing environment, the counting machine must be capable of quickly and consistently counting and sorting small parts to keep up with production demands. The machine's counting speed, throughput capacity, and efficiency are crucial considerations for ensuring that the assembly process remains productive and streamlined.

A fast and efficient counting machine not only improves the overall productivity of the assembly process but also reduces the labor costs associated with manual counting and sorting. By automating the counting and sorting tasks, manufacturers can reallocate their workforce to more skilled and value-added activities, such as assembly, quality control, or maintenance. Therefore, the speed and efficiency of the small parts counting machine directly impact the overall cost-effectiveness and competitiveness of the assembly operations.

Integration with Assembly Systems

An ideal small parts counting machine for precision assembly should seamlessly integrate with the existing assembly systems and processes. The machine should be compatible with various assembly line configurations, from manual workstations to fully automated production lines. Integration capabilities include the ability to interface with barcode scanners, conveyor systems, robotic arms, and other automation equipment to ensure a smooth flow of small parts from the counting machine to the assembly stations.

Integration with assembly systems also extends to data connectivity and communication. The counting machine should be able to interface with the production control system to exchange data, share counting results, and provide real-time production information. This level of integration enables better visibility and control over the assembly process, allowing manufacturers to optimize production schedules, monitor inventory levels, and track the performance of the counting machine.

Reliability and Maintenance

Last but not least, the reliability and maintenance requirements of a small parts counting machine play a significant role in its suitability for precision assembly. Manufacturers rely on the consistent performance and uptime of the counting machine to support uninterrupted production. Therefore, the machine should be designed with robust construction, durable components, and reliable mechanisms to withstand the rigors of a manufacturing environment.

Furthermore, the ease of maintenance and serviceability of the machine is crucial for minimizing downtime and maximizing operational efficiency. A well-maintained counting machine not only prolongs its lifespan but also ensures the accuracy and consistency of counting and sorting operations. Regular maintenance schedules, easy access to components, and comprehensive support from the equipment supplier are essential considerations for ensuring the long-term reliability of the counting machine in precision assembly applications.
